Enhancing Security and Trust in Online Platforms

One of the most crucial aspects of any online gaming platform is security. Players rightfully demand assurances that their personal and financial information is protected from unauthorized access and fraudulent activities. Reputable platforms invest heavily in state-of-the-art encryption technologies, robust firewalls, and regular security audits to maintain a secure environment. Beyond technical measures, strong security protocols include stringent identity verification processes and adherence to responsible gaming guidelines. The implementation of two-factor authentication adds an extra layer of protection, requiring users to verify their identity through multiple channels before accessing their accounts. This dedication to security fosters trust and allows players to focus on enjoying their gaming experience without constant worry. A commitment to transparency is also critical; clearly outlining the platform’s security measures and data privacy policies builds confidence among users.

The Role of Licensing and Regulation

Licensing and regulation play a vital role in ensuring the integrity and fairness of online gaming platforms. Reputable operators obtain licenses from recognized regulatory bodies, which impose strict standards regarding financial stability, security, and responsible gaming practices. These regulatory bodies conduct regular inspections and investigations to ensure compliance and investigate any player complaints. A valid license provides players with a level of assurance that the platform operates within a legal framework and is subject to independent oversight. It’s essential for players to verify the legitimacy of a platform’s license before depositing funds or engaging in any gaming activities. The absence of a license, or a license from an unrecognized jurisdiction, should raise serious concerns. Looking for platforms that actively promote responsible gaming features, such as self-exclusion options and deposit limits, further demonstrates a commitment to player well-being.

Exploring Emerging Technologies

Emerging technologies like blockchain and cryptocurrency are also beginning to impact the gaming industry. Blockchain technology offers the potential to create provably fair gaming systems, where the outcomes of games can be independently verified. Cryptocurrencies can provide faster and more secure payment options, as well as reduced transaction fees. The integration of N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ens) allows players to own and trade unique in-game assets, creating new opportunities for digital ownership and monetization. However, it’s important to approach these technologies with caution, as they are still relatively new and subject to regulatory uncertainty. Platforms should prioritize security and transparency when integrating these technologies and ensure that players are fully informed about the associated risks.

The Impact of Responsible Gaming Initiatives

The promotion of responsible gaming is a vital component of a sustainable and ethical gaming ecosystem. Platforms have a responsibility to protect their players from the potential harms associated with excessive gambling. This includes implementing features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ion options, and time tracking tools. Providing players with access to resources and support services for problem gambling is also crucial. Promoting awareness of responsible gaming practices through educational campaigns and clear messaging can help players make informed decisions about their gaming activities. Furthermore, collaboration with industry stakeholders and regulatory bodies is essential for developing and implementing effective responsible gaming strategies.
